We’re Scan.com, the digital health scale-up that gives patients and physicians simpler, faster access to medical imaging.


At the heart of Scan.com lies a different way of doing things: empowering patients to make financially smart decisions, enabling live scheduling for patients and providers, and easing clinician workloads through AI. It’s our mission to make medical scans accessible to all.

You’ll be joining us at an exciting time - we’ve recently launched our physician marketplace product in the USA to great success, have raised over $60m in VC funding and are on track to grow over 300% in 2024.


WHAT YOU WILL BE GETTING INVOLVED IN

Our vision for Data is to enable everyone in the company to be owners of performance and scientific in their approach to learning from data and for data directly to be used to enhance our product experience.


The Analytics Lead should create the space for others to succeed whilst maintaining 50/50 hands-on analytics capability to flexibly support the team and help build scientific capacity within the organization, depending on business needs and team growth. They might partner across multiple domains as required - such as Partnerships, Finance, Growth, Product, Operations and Customer Experience, maintaining broad knowledge to enable their team to dive deep into a particular area.


As one of the first hires in the data team, reporting into the Chief Operations Officer, you will have the opportunity to lay the foundations for future success and to scale with the organization on this journey. We don’t have any single source of truth data models built in Snowflake yet, so you will need to get your hands dirty in the first few months, be involved in the SQL from the raw data layer in Snowflake, and be working with Google Sheets/Excel. You will be integral in moving forwards on this and pushing us to creating a single source of truth layer in Snowflake.


As an early-stage business, you can expect your role to develop over time. However, some of the types of things you could be getting involved in are:

  • Driving our Data Creation principles - Work with system of record owners and software engineers on how we create data for the first time to ensure that we have some level of guidance and governance as to what ‘good looks like’ at source.
  • Building out the analytics single source of truth - Firstly by making a decision on what tools should be used for what purpose. Then in the future moving upstream and building dbt models based on design guidelines which codify the conventions we use to make our data easy to use for analysis and representative of the real world Scan ecosystem. The models should be well tested and documented to ensure they can aid with building trust and reliability.
  • Owning the data platform - Define the vision, build, and own the data platform (Snowflake, Fivetran, dbt Cloud, Tableau, Zoho Analytics, Geckoboard) with consideration for other tooling in the wider ecosystem (Heap, Coefficient), with a keen eye on integration, performance, costing, and future capabilities. You will be supported by the VP Engineering with this effort.
  • Fostering high performance - Continuously move the Data & Analytics team towards high performance by leading your data peers and the wider organization on issues affecting impact or process/tooling/data challenges hindering the progress of maturity of data scaling and our data culture.
  • Coaching and Mentoring - Help any other data professionals in your team and the wider business make stretch improvements in their craft skills in how they approach analytically thinking about and working with data. Be the leader that everyone looks to for tips on how to improve their practices with data and think scientifically.

WHAT YOU MIGHT BRING TO THE TABLE:

  • Expertise with SQL query development and optimization (e.g. parsing JSON files, complex joins, complex calculations using CTEs, query planners etc) in a cloud-based environment (Snowflake, BigQuery, Redshift), preferably with dbt. Python experience is a bonus.
  • Experienced with Git. Lives by the PR/merge request. Sets the standard for forking branches, using version control, pushes early and often and prunes at the end of each development lifecycle.
  • Demonstrable experience of producing reliable and trusted data, reporting or analytics products that automates self-service and learning to support recurring needs, ideally within Tableau.
  • Data & Analytics leadership at a startup. You will build, develop and support a team, creating the optimal space for others to succeed. Can guide with sufficient knowledge and appropriate questions, whilst trusting analysts and analytics engineers to achieve their desired outcomes. Focused on longer term success, planning strategically and enhancing how we add value.
  • Confident with and energized by building strong partnerships across technical and business peers. Enjoys collaborating with other leaders to maximize value and reduce blockers. Able to influence stakeholders and create win-win situations which build trust and strong long term relationships.
  • An entrepreneurial spirit with the ability to thrive in a high ambiguity, fast paced environment that gives you the ownership and freedom to succeed - an ability to self organize around delivering to objectives and major milestones.


HOW WE WILL INTERVIEW YOU:

We try to keep our interview process short and as a small business, we can move through the stages quickly. Due to availability, there may be a change to the order of the interview process, but generally speaking, this is what you can expect:

  1. Introductory call/interview with Sam, our Talent Partner. The call is usually via telephone (video if based in the US) and will last around 30 minutes.
  2. Should it feel like there is an initial fit for all, we will invite you to a video call with Paul, the hiring manager for around 45 minutes. This is a more structured interview and will deep dive into the role and technical needs.
  3. All of our roles will have a small technical assessment stage. This might be in person, a take-home assessment or further video calls. Length varies, however, we are mindful that you will have your own work to do and therefore try to keep it as simple as possible.
  4. A technical panel, for around 60 minutes, this will good deep into assessing your technical problem solving, thinking, reasoning and group discussions abilities.
  5. As this is a leadership role, we will have another panel for 60 minutes to dive deep into your experience and reasoning on delivery, people management, and leading a high performing team.
  6. Meet the founders and/or other team members. Again, length varies depending on how many people and whether in person or via video call.
  7. Offer!
